Fix following DTC warnings for all x86 boards.
There was a warning like: Warning (unit_address_vs_reg): Node /microcode/update@0 has a unit name, but no reg property Warning (unit_address_vs_reg): Node /microcode/update@1 has a unit name, but no reg property
I replaced "udpate@" with "update_". Please test this patch
